Weeds
I hate weeds.
Well, maybe 'hate' is a little too strong. How about annoyed or frustrated by weeds. It seems that no matter how hard I try to keep them under control they keep coming back. Pull them, cut them, use Roundup®, SpeedZone®, concrete or remove the top layer of dirt - They just keep coming.
And they breed; like flies (I hate flies too).
I have found a way to keep them 'tamped down', so to speak. Find an alternative plant I like and fertilize (feed) it. Like our lawn; the healthier my lawn is the fewer weeds it has but even then they still poke through on occasion. Or a good plant, like a rose bush. Feed that rose bush and it will help prevent weeds from appearing. And some bark will help too.
But even then the weeds just keep coming and I don't suppose we'll ever get completely rid of them.
Sort of like sin.
No matter how hard we try, sin just keeps coming. Bleh!
Did I tell you I hate sin too? I do. I hate what it does in my life. I hate what it does in the lives of those I love and I hate what it has done to humanity.
I hate sin.
So, how do we deal with it? The same as with weeds; you need to have a healthy alternative and feed it. Go ahead and pull at sin, tamp it down, or even use Roundup® on it :) and it will keep coming back. Read God's word and it will 'feed' you and help crowd out sin. While in this life you will never be completely free of sin but you can deal with it through the strength gained from studying the Word of God.
And, we have the confident expectation (hope) that just as the Lord will restore the Earth to its proper glory, we too will be freed from sin as well.
I can't wait.

The Spirit himself beareth witness with our spirit, that we are children of God: and if children, then heirs; heirs of God, and joint-heirs with Christ; if so be that we suffer with him, that we may be also glorified with him. For I reckon that the sufferings of this present time are not worthy to be compared with the glory which shall be revealed to us-ward. For the earnest expectation of the creation waiteth for the revealing of the sons of God. For the creation was subjected to vanity, not of its own will, but by reason of him who subjected it, in hope that the creation itself also shall be delivered from the bondage of corruption into the liberty of the glory of the children of God.
(Rom 8:16-21)
For the grace of God hath appeared, bringing salvation to all men, instructing us, to the intent that, denying ungodliness and worldly lusts, we should live soberly and righteously and godly in this present world; looking for the blessed hope and appearing of the glory of the great God and our Saviour Jesus Christ;
(Tit 2:11-13)
Beloved, now are we children of God, and it is not yet made manifest what we shall be. We know that, if he shall be manifested, we shall be like him; for we shall see him even as he is. And every one that hath this hope set on him purifieth himself, even as he is pure.
(1Jn 3:2-3)
